Title: Thomas B. Connell
Description: Thomas B. Connell was recently elected president of the Texas Wesleyan College (T. W. C.) Veterans Association. Mr. Connell is a former pilot in the Army Air Forces. He was attending T. W. C. in 1941 when he enlisted in the military. He was discharged December of 1945 and decided to return to school. He is a senior, majoring in physical education. Mr. Connell is shown standing against a wall, dressed in a suit with a checkered blazer.
